Jo_vb.net wrote:
What may happen if you use it in a bigger company and one of the other limitations of MS Access become(s) a bottleneck?
In situations like this, the wrong tool is being used, like using a 5 oz finishing hammer for framing or roofing. MS Access is perfect for small applications, especially in small companies that do not need the infrastructure necessary to run SQL Server or Oracle.

Situation like that are the opposite, using a 32 oz roofing hammer to drive finishing nails.

Use the right tool for the right job.
